Blind-restoration-based blind separation method for permuted motion blurred images

扫码查看
A novel single-channel blind separation algorithm for permuted motion blurred images is proposed by using blind restoration in this paper.Both the motion direction and the length of the point spread function (PSF) are estimated by Radon transformation and extrema a detection.Using the estimated blur parameters, the permuted image is restored by performing the L-R blind restoration method.The permutation mixing matrices can be accurately estimated by classifying the ringing effect in the restored image, thereby the source images can be separated.Simulation results show a better separation efficiency for the permuted motion blurred image with various permutation operations.The proposed algorithm indicates a better performance on the robustness against Gaussian noise and lossy JPEG compression.
